numpy int 转 float 文心快码BaiduComate 在NumPy中,将整数数组转换为浮点数数组是一个常见的操作。以下是如何将NumPy整数数组转换为浮点数数组的详细步骤: 确定需要转换的NumPy整数数组: 首先,我们需要有一个NumPy整数数组。例如: python import numpy as np int_array = np.array([1, 2, 3, 4, 5], dtype...
一、NumPy简介 NumPy是针对多维数组(Ndarray)的一个科学计算(各种运算)包,封装了多个可以用于数组间...
1)astype(dtype):对数组元素进行数据类型的转换 定义一维数组 a = [1,2,3,4]并将其元素转换为float类型 a = np.array([1,2,3,4]) a.dtype Out[6]: dtype(‘int32’) b = a.astype(np.float) b.dtype Out[7]: dtype(‘float64’) a.dtype = np.float a.dtype Out[8]: dtype(‘float6...
3.137140645509265920e+17 我可以通过将数组转换为pandas Series然后保存它来解决这个问题,但是如何让numpy尊重“type”而不将大int呈现为float呢?
51CTO博客已为您找到关于numpy 把int变为float的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及numpy 把int变为float问答内容。更多numpy 把int变为float相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
例如,如果二进制字符串为"1101",则可以使用int("1101", 2)将其转换为十进制整数13。 将十进制整数转换为浮点数:使用Numpy的astype()函数,将十进制整数转换为浮点数。astype()函数可以接受一个参数,指定要转换的数据类型。例如,如果十进制整数为13,可以使用astype(float)将其转换为浮点数13.0。 以下是一个示...
numpy 的数值类型实际上是 dtype 对象的实例,并对应唯一的字符,包括 np.bool_,np.int32,np.float32,等等。数据类型对象 (dtype)数据类型对象(numpy.dtype 类的实例)用来描述与数组对应的内存区域是如何使用,它描述了数据的以下几个方面::数据的类型(整数,浮点数或者 Python 对象) 数据的大小(例如, 整数使用...
numpy.zeros(shape, dtype=float, order='C', *, like=None) shape:阵列的形状。 Dtype:生成数组所需的数据类型。' int '或默认' float ' np.zeros((2,3),dtype='int')---array([[0, 0, 0],[0, 0, 0]]) np.zeros(5)---array([0., 0., 0.,...
' int '或默认' float ' np.zeros((2,3),dtype='int')---array([[0, 0, 0], [0, 0, 0]])np.zeros(5)---array([0., 0., 0., 0., 0.]) 9、ones np.ones函数创建一个全部为1的数组。 np.ones((3,4))---array([[1., 1., 1., 1.], [1., 1., 1., 1.], ...
python把numpy数组里面的元素转成float numpy数组转化为int,NumpyLearningnumpy可以理解为"number’sanalysisofpython"。简而言之,就是python专门用于数学科学处理的一个包,支持矩阵运算。本文简单介绍和总结numpy的基础使用方法。NumpyLearning一.numpy基础1.numpy数组